The digital revolution has ushered in an era where knowledge, particularly in emerging fields, is a potent currency. Among these, cryptocurrency and blockchain technology stand out as transformative forces, reshaping finance, art, and virtually every industry imaginable. For those who have delved into this complex yet fascinating world, a unique set of skills and insights has been cultivated. This isn't just about understanding Bitcoin or Ethereum; it's about grasping the underlying principles of decentralization, cryptography, and distributed ledger technology. The good news is, this specialized knowledge is no longer just for personal enrichment or speculative gains; it's a golden ticket to a diverse array of income-generating opportunities.

Let's start with the most accessible avenues, those that require a solid understanding of the crypto landscape and the ability to communicate it effectively. Content creation is king in the digital age, and the crypto space is ravenous for quality information. If you can explain complex concepts like DeFi yields, the intricacies of non-fungible tokens (NFTs), or the latest trends in layer-2 scaling solutions in a way that's digestible and engaging, you're sitting on a goldmine. This can manifest in numerous forms: writing blog posts and articles for crypto news outlets or independent platforms, creating educational video tutorials for YouTube or educational websites, hosting a podcast that dissects market movements and project analyses, or even crafting engaging social media threads that simplify complex topics. Many platforms, from established crypto publications to burgeoning decentralized autonomous organizations (DAOs), are actively seeking knowledgeable contributors. Establishing yourself as a trusted voice can lead to regular freelance gigs, sponsored content opportunities, or even the creation of your own premium content platform.

Beyond direct content creation, there's a significant demand for individuals who can build and nurture online communities. In the decentralized world, community is everything. Projects rely on engaged users to provide feedback, promote their offerings, and contribute to their growth. If you have a knack for fostering positive interactions, moderating discussions, and keeping a community informed and enthusiastic, you can find lucrative roles as a community manager or moderator. This often involves managing Discord servers, Telegram groups, or other online forums, answering user queries, organizing AMAs (Ask Me Anything sessions) with project teams, and generally acting as the bridge between the project and its users. Many crypto projects, especially startups, are willing to compensate skilled community builders handsomely, recognizing that a vibrant and dedicated community is crucial for their success.

For those with a more analytical bent, the world of cryptocurrency analysis and research offers another compelling income stream. This involves deep dives into blockchain projects, evaluating their technology, tokenomics, use cases, and potential for adoption. You can offer your research services to individual investors seeking guidance, to investment funds looking for due diligence reports, or even build your own research service that publishes in-depth reports on emerging projects. The key here is rigorous methodology, unbiased analysis, and the ability to present your findings clearly and concisely. This path often requires a strong understanding of financial modeling, market dynamics, and a keen eye for detail.

The rise of NFTs has opened up entirely new frontiers for creative individuals. If you're an artist, designer, musician, or writer, you can now tokenize your creations and sell them directly to a global audience. This bypasses traditional intermediaries and allows creators to retain a larger share of the revenue. Beyond selling your own creations, you can also leverage your knowledge of the NFT market to become an NFT curator, advisor, or even a trader. This involves identifying promising artists and projects, understanding market trends, and advising collectors on their purchases. For the more adventurous, actively trading NFTs, buying low and selling high, can be a profitable, albeit risky, endeavor.

Furthermore, the decentralized finance (DeFi) revolution presents a plethora of opportunities for those who understand its mechanics. DeFi protocols allow users to lend, borrow, trade, and earn interest on their crypto assets without relying on traditional financial institutions. If you can navigate the complexities of yield farming, liquidity provision, and staking, you can generate passive income. This can involve actively managing your portfolio of DeFi investments, seeking out the highest-yielding opportunities while carefully assessing the associated risks, or even developing strategies for more advanced participants. Some individuals also offer advisory services to others looking to enter the DeFi space, helping them set up wallets, interact with protocols, and understand risk management. The key here is continuous learning, as the DeFi landscape evolves at a breakneck pace, with new protocols and strategies emerging regularly.

Even for those who are not developers or hardcore traders, there are opportunities. Bug bounty programs on blockchain projects offer financial rewards for identifying and reporting security vulnerabilities. If you have a keen eye for detail and a solid understanding of cybersecurity principles applied to blockchain, this can be a lucrative way to contribute to the security of the ecosystem while earning income. Similarly, participating in decentralized autonomous organizations (DAOs) can offer rewards for contributing to governance, development, or other operational aspects of the organization. As DAOs become more prevalent, the ability to participate effectively in their decision-making processes is becoming a valuable skill.

Continuing our exploration of turning crypto knowledge into income, let's delve into avenues that often require a deeper technical skill set or a more strategic approach to market participation. For those with a background in software development, the opportunities are practically limitless. The demand for smart contract developers, particularly those proficient in languages like Solidity for Ethereum or Rust for Solana, is soaring. These developers are the architects of the decentralized future, building the applications and protocols that power DeFi, NFTs, and beyond. If you possess these skills, you can command high salaries as an in-house developer for crypto companies, work as a freelance smart contract auditor, or even develop and launch your own decentralized applications (dApps). The ability to write secure, efficient, and innovative smart contracts is one of the most in-demand skills in the blockchain space today.

Beyond general smart contract development, there's a specialized niche for those who can audit these contracts for security vulnerabilities. As the value locked in DeFi protocols and the prevalence of NFTs continue to grow, the risk of exploits and hacks becomes a paramount concern. Reputable projects invest heavily in security audits, and skilled auditors are highly sought after. This role requires a deep understanding of smart contract programming, common attack vectors, and rigorous testing methodologies. Successful auditors often build a strong reputation, leading to a steady stream of lucrative work from various blockchain projects.

For individuals with a more entrepreneurial spirit and a solid grasp of market dynamics, creating and launching your own crypto project is the ultimate goal. This can range from developing a new altcoin with a unique use case to building a decentralized exchange (DEX), a metaverse platform, or an innovative NFT marketplace. This path requires not only technical expertise but also business acumen, marketing savvy, and the ability to attract investment and build a community around your vision. While the potential rewards are immense, so are the risks and the sheer amount of work involved. It's a journey for those who are passionate, resilient, and possess a clear vision for how they can contribute to the evolution of the crypto space.

The realm of cryptocurrency trading, while often perceived as purely speculative, can be a legitimate income stream for those who approach it with discipline, strategy, and a deep understanding of market analysis. This isn't about blindly buying and selling based on hype. It involves technical analysis of charts, fundamental analysis of projects, understanding market sentiment, and implementing robust risk management strategies. For skilled traders, this can involve day trading, swing trading, or even more complex strategies like options trading. Many successful traders also offer their insights through paid newsletters, trading signals, or educational courses, further diversifying their income. However, it's crucial to acknowledge the inherent volatility and risk associated with trading, and only those with the requisite knowledge and emotional control should consider this path.

Staking and liquidity provision in DeFi, as mentioned earlier, can generate passive income. However, for those who want to actively participate in the governance and growth of decentralized protocols, becoming a validator or a delegate for a Proof-of-Stake (PoS) network can be an attractive option. Validators are responsible for validating transactions and adding new blocks to the blockchain, earning rewards in the process. This often requires a significant stake in the network's native token and a commitment to maintaining reliable infrastructure. Similarly, delegating your stake to a trusted validator can also earn you a portion of the rewards. This path offers a way to earn income while actively contributing to the security and decentralization of various blockchain networks.

The burgeoning metaverse and Web3 gaming sectors present a unique set of opportunities. If you have skills in game development, 3D modeling, or virtual world design, you can contribute to the creation of these immersive digital environments. Beyond development, there are also opportunities to earn within these metaverses. This can involve creating and selling virtual assets, offering services within the virtual world (e.g., virtual real estate agent, event organizer), or even playing play-to-earn (P2E) games that reward players with cryptocurrency or NFTs. Understanding the economics and community dynamics of these virtual worlds is key to unlocking their earning potential.

For those with a talent for legal and regulatory understanding, the evolving landscape of cryptocurrency presents a demand for expertise in crypto law and compliance. As governments worldwide grapple with how to regulate digital assets, there's a growing need for lawyers, compliance officers, and consultants who can navigate this complex and often ambiguous legal terrain. This can involve advising crypto businesses on regulatory requirements, drafting legal documents related to token sales, or helping individuals understand their tax obligations.

Finally, for the truly innovative, there's the potential to create entirely new income models based on blockchain technology. This could involve developing novel decentralized applications, designing new tokenomics models, or contributing to the development of Layer-0 or Layer-1 blockchains. The beauty of the crypto space is its openness to experimentation and new ideas. If you can identify a problem that blockchain can solve in a unique and efficient way, and you have the knowledge and drive to execute, the possibilities for generating income are limited only by your imagination.

In conclusion, the journey from crypto knowledge to tangible income is multifaceted and rewarding. Whether you're a content creator, a developer, an analyst, a trader, or an aspiring entrepreneur, the decentralized revolution offers a fertile ground for leveraging your expertise. The key to success lies in continuous learning, strategic application of your skills, and a willingness to adapt to the ever-evolving landscape of cryptocurrency and blockchain technology. By understanding the ecosystem and identifying where your talents align with market needs, you can effectively turn your passion for crypto into a sustainable and lucrative income stream.

Biometric Identity Layer Surge: The Dawn of a New Era

Imagine a world where your unique biological characteristics—your fingerprints, iris patterns, even the way you walk—serve as your daily password. This isn’t a futuristic sci-fi fantasy but the emerging reality of the Biometric Identity Layer Surge. This innovative shift in secure authentication has transformed the way we think about personal security, offering a robust, reliable, and user-friendly approach to safeguarding our digital and physical realms.

The Surge Begins: Evolution of Biometric Systems

Biometrics have been around for quite some time, but the surge in their adoption and integration is what’s truly noteworthy. Initially, biometrics were limited to high-security environments like military installations and secure government facilities. Today, the landscape has dramatically shifted. From smartphones to healthcare, and even in international airports, biometrics are becoming the norm rather than the exception.

The leap from basic fingerprint scanning to multi-layered biometric systems is nothing short of revolutionary. These systems now incorporate a combination of various biometric identifiers to create a more comprehensive security framework. Imagine unlocking your smartphone with a mere glance, or verifying your identity at a border crossing using a combination of facial recognition and iris scans. The convenience and security offered by these systems are reshaping our expectations of what personal identification can achieve.

Advantages: Why Biometrics are the Future

Security: Biometric identifiers are inherently unique to each individual, making them incredibly secure. Unlike passwords or PINs, which can be forgotten, stolen, or guessed, your biological traits are constant and unchangeable. This makes biometric systems less susceptible to breaches.

Convenience: Gone are the days of fumbling for keys or remembering passwords. Biometric systems offer a seamless, frictionless experience. From unlocking your phone to accessing secure buildings, the ease of use is unparalleled.

Accuracy: Advanced biometric systems boast high accuracy rates, significantly reducing the chances of false positives or negatives. This precision ensures that only authorized individuals gain access to secure areas or information.

Scalability: As technology evolves, biometric systems are becoming more scalable. Whether in small businesses or large corporations, these systems can adapt to varying security needs.

The Human Element: Trust and Adoption

While the technical advantages of biometric systems are clear, the human element plays a crucial role in their adoption. Trust is key. Users must trust that their biometric data is being handled securely and ethically. This trust is built through transparency and robust data protection measures.

Moreover, the cultural acceptance of biometrics varies. In some regions, there is a degree of skepticism or apprehension about sharing personal biometric data. Overcoming these hurdles requires education and demonstrating the tangible benefits of biometric systems. When users see the enhanced security and convenience, the initial hesitation often fades.

The Surge in Practice: Real-World Applications

Biometrics have already found a place in numerous sectors, each benefiting from the unique advantages they bring:

Healthcare: Biometrics are revolutionizing patient identification, ensuring accurate records and reducing errors. They also enhance security by preventing unauthorized access to sensitive patient information.

Finance: Banks and financial institutions use biometrics for secure transactions and fraud prevention. From ATM withdrawals to online banking, biometrics add an extra layer of security.

Travel and Transportation: Airports and transport systems are increasingly adopting biometrics for seamless and secure passenger identification, reducing wait times and enhancing security measures.

Retail: Retailers leverage biometrics for secure payment systems and personalized shopping experiences. Biometric payments are fast, secure, and convenient for both customers and businesses.

The Surge Continues: Future Possibilities

As we look to the future, the possibilities for biometric systems are vast and exciting. Innovations are on the horizon that promise to make biometric authentication even more sophisticated and ubiquitous.

Multi-Factor Biometrics: Combining multiple biometric identifiers will create highly secure authentication systems. This could involve using facial recognition, fingerprint scans, and even behavioral biometrics like typing patterns or gait analysis.

Wearable Biometrics: The integration of biometrics into wearable devices like smartwatches and fitness trackers will offer new levels of security and convenience. These devices could serve as personal security keys, unlocking doors, or verifying identity for online transactions.

Advanced Healthcare: Biometrics will play a pivotal role in personalized medicine, tailoring treatments based on individual biological profiles. This could lead to more effective and efficient healthcare solutions.

Global Identity Verification: On a global scale, biometrics could help streamline international travel and trade by providing a universal standard for identity verification. This could reduce fraud and enhance security across borders.

Conclusion

The Biometric Identity Layer Surge represents a significant leap forward in secure authentication. With its roots in the past, grounded in the present, and promising a brilliant future, biometrics are set to redefine how we interact with security in our daily lives. As technology advances, the integration of biometrics will undoubtedly become more seamless and indispensable, offering unparalleled security and convenience. The journey has just begun, and the possibilities are as vast as they are exciting.
